NPK(S) 8:20:30(2)+0.3B*
The brand is highly effective on soils with low potassium content, light in granulometric composition, on soils with flushing water regime and on carbonate soils with low supply of mobile forms of boron. It is recommended as a main fertilizer for sugar beet, potatoes, rapeseed, sunflower, soybeans and flax, and as a pre-sowing fertilizer for soybeans, sunflowers and flax.

ADVANTAGES
- Low nitrogen content promotes the formation of nodules on the roots of legumes
- The ratio of the main elements in combination with boron is ideal for autumn application under root crops, sunflower, potatoes
- The content of boron in one granule with NPK allows for full root nutrition with a microelement
- Highly effective when used as a basic fertilizer used before sowing perennial grasses with a legume component
